End of the Year for "ABBIE"
On the 11th Nov: I jetted over to NZ to watch my first short film “Driven” screen at the Show Me Shorts Film festival.
On the 29th Nov: Erin and I spoke on the Metro Screen panel at the AFTRS foundation industry day. It was great to meet everyone who came in for a private interview with us afterwards.
On the 4th Dec: We had our cast, crew, friends and family screening of “Abbie” at the Tap Gallery on Oxford Street. The night was such a reward after all the hard work that went into “Abbie.” Thank you to everyone for coming and showing your support!
On the 5th Dec: We were very excited to hear that our fabulous editor, Fiona Strain won a prestigious ASE award for her work on the television series “Whatever! The Science of Teens.” She was also nominated for in the short film category for “Driven.”
On the 16th Dec: We began work on the trailer for “Abbie” – we hope to have this available for public use early 2011. We’ll update the blog again when it’s ready!
During all this time, Erin has been busily sending screeners to short film festivals all across the globe, so fingers crossed we can have a confirmed international premier for “Abbie” by mid 2011.
Don’t stress if you can’t wait that long to see the film again! Metro Screen is still to announce their screening of “Abbie” at the Chauvel Cinema – predicted to be in mid January. Keep checking the blog for more details.

Lots of Exciting News - Animation
Animation has taken us through an interesting couple of weeks. We were so excited when Mark finished the Stop Motion paper man, who looked so great and was loved by our test audiences when we added him into the cut.
Irene has now finished the 2D animation for the credits, it looks really lovely, some examples of her tests for it can be seen on the Animation Page. We have now handed that over to Chris to composite.
Chris has already composited the Paper Man, which looks fantastic! Chris has now also agreed to work on the 3D Animation we’re sure he’ll do just as perfect a job as he’s been doing with his compositing.
Everything going to plan, we hope to have all the animation done to hand over to Geri and Chris within the next couple of weeks.
